Dan Phuong district has now halted the auction of 26 land plots.

Báo Dân tríBáo Dân trí20/09/2024


On September 18th, the National Auction Company No. 5 announced the temporary suspension of the Dan Phuong land auction for 26 land use rights in the Trung Vo area, Tan Hoi commune (Dan Phuong district, Hanoi ). The reason is that the Dan Phuong District Land Fund Development Center sent a document requesting a review of the procedures and auction plan in accordance with the new Land Law.

The auction will be conducted in accordance with the law and will be publicly announced after the decision and proposal from the Dan Phuong District Land Development Center.

Previously, the aforementioned auction was scheduled to be held on October 5th. At that time, according to the announcement, the land plots had areas ranging from 75-102.2m2, with a starting price of 13.1 million VND/m2. The auction format was a multi-round direct voting process, with a minimum of 6 mandatory rounds. Notably, the bidding increment was quite large at 12 million VND/m2/increment.

Recently, on September 10th, Dan Phuong district announced the organization of a land auction in the Dong Say - Tram Sau area (phase 2) on September 30th. Specifically, land plots ranging in size from 55-99m2 will have a starting price of 14 million VND/m2. Bidders will have to deposit between 193 and 278 million VND per plot.

The auction will be conducted through multiple rounds of direct voting, with a minimum of five mandatory rounds. The multiple rounds of direct voting at the auction will end when no one continues to bid.

Previously, at the end of July, Dan Phuong district held an auction of 85 land plots, including 2 plots in the Dong Say - Tram Sau area (phase 3), with a starting price of 42 million VND/m2; 67 plots in the N1 road area, Ha Mo commune, with starting prices ranging from 40 million VND/m2 to 51 million VND/m2; and 16 plots in the De Nhi area, Phuong Dinh commune (phase 2), with starting prices ranging from 35 million VND to 41 million VND/m2.

The total number of bids submitted for the aforementioned auction reached 1,252. Notably, at the end of the auction, the highest winning bid reached 99.2 million VND/m2, double the starting price.

Prior to Dan Phuong district, a number of districts including Thanh Oai, Hoai Duc, and Ha Dong district had also announced the temporary suspension of land auctions.

Specifically, on August 29th, the Vietnam Auction Partnership Company announced the temporary suspension of the auction for the right to use 57 plots of land in the Dam area, Muc Xa village, Cao Duong commune, Thanh Oai district, Hanoi (Phase 1).

The reason given is that the People's Committee of Thanh Oai District issued Official Document No. 2421 regarding the temporary suspension of the land use rights auction for 114 plots of land in Cao Duong commune. Accordingly, customers who have registered to participate in the auction will have their application fees refunded within 2 working days from the date of this notice.

The auction for land use rights for 27 plots of land in the following areas: Ha Khau rice paddy area, Dong Danh - Dong Coc area, Dong Bo - Dong Chuc - Cua Cau - Dong Men area; Chua Sau area and Duoc area in three wards, including Phu Luong, Yen Nghia and Duong Noi, Ha Dong district (Hanoi), scheduled for September 7th, has also been temporarily suspended.

The auction organizer stated that the suspension of the auction was made at the request of the Ha Dong District Investment and Construction Project Management Board. The auction will be held in accordance with regulations as soon as a decision is made by the competent authority.

On August 22nd, Lac Viet Auction Company announced the temporary suspension of the auction scheduled for August 26th, which included 20 land plots LK01 and LK02, and the auction scheduled for September 9th for 32 land plots LK05 and LK06.

The announcement stated that customers who registered to participate in the auction, purchased the application form, and paid the deposit will have their applications reserved or receive a full refund in accordance with regulations. The Hoai Duc District People's Committee will announce the next auction date later.

Previously, Deputy Minister of Natural Resources and Environment Le Minh Ngan signed a document sent to the Hanoi People's Committee informing them of the dispatch of a surprise inspection team to examine the land use rights auction process in Thanh Oai and Hoai Duc districts (Hanoi).

On August 10th, Thanh Oai district successfully held an auction for 68 plots of land in Ngo Ba area, Thanh Than village, Thanh Cao commune (Thanh Oai, Hanoi), with areas ranging from 60-85m2 and starting prices from 8.6 million VND/m2 to 12.5 million VND/m2. The auction attracted 4,600 applications, but only 4,201 applications from 1,545 people met the eligibility criteria.

Notably, at the end of the auction, the corner lot fetched the highest price at nearly 100.5 million VND/m2, eight times higher than the starting price. Regular lots had winning bids of 63-80 million VND/m2, 5 to 6.4 times higher than the starting price.

Recently, information from the Land Development Center of Thanh Oai District (Hanoi) indicated that only 13 land plots had received full payment, with winning bids ranging from 51-55 million VND/m2. The plot with the highest winning bid of 100.5 million VND/m2 had its deposit forfeited.

Most recently, on August 19th, the auction of 19 land plots in areas LK03 and LK04, Long Khuc village, Tien Yen commune, Hoai Duc district, Hanoi, continued to attract the attention and participation of a large number of people. The 19 land plots offered for auction ranged from approximately 74-118m2. The starting price was 7.3 million VND/m2. The deposit amount ranged from 109 to 172 million VND per plot.

After a 20-hour auction, 19 land plots were successfully sold. The highest winning bid reached 133.3 million VND/m2, more than 18 times the starting price, while the lowest bid was still 91.3 million VND/m2, 12.5 times the starting price.

Both auctions caused a stir due to the exceptionally high winning bids. In fact, the winning bids were many times higher than the regional market price.
